1. You’ll Have a Job Waiting for You
People are not going to stop getting sick any time soon and therefore, they always need someone to help them get better again. In fact, the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) projects employment of registered nurses will continue to grow due to aging and retiring baby-boomers, increased access to health insurance, and advances in healthcare that extend the average life span. Nursing is in such high-demand that chances are you’ll have a good high-paying job waiting for you upon graduation

3. You’ll Have a Variety of Work Options
Your nursing degree holds the ticket to potential employment at a corporate clinic, nursing care facility, or school system. For the more adventurous types, there’s also emergency flight nursing, cruise ship nursing, and travel nursing, among other unique job opportunities.

4. You Might Not Have to Pay Your Student Loans
There are lots of student loan forgiveness programs that you can apply for. Why, because there is such a need for quality nurses that many organizations will pay back your loans as part of their recruitment process. The leading organizations for loan forgiveness programs are through the government and military.

5. As a Nurse You’ll Be Well-Respected
As a nurse, you’ll be in trusted company. With the long-held reputation of being compassionate healers, nurses consistently rank highly in research polls for honesty and ethical standards among various fields.

6. You Have a Choice To Go See the World
Travel nursing is a growing and popular option for nurses who want to experience life and work in different cities or even different countries. You are not confined to just the US. Nursing is a profession required by all, and so foreign missions and travel are common-place. It’s a great way to see the world and experience many different cultures.
